Hotel Description

Wilde Aparthotels, London, Covent Garden is a chic and modern apartment hotel located at 11 Adam St, London WC2N 6AA, United Kingdom. Situated in the heart of Covent Garden, one of London’s most vibrant and bustling districts, the hotel offers guests a perfect blend of contemporary style, comfort, and convenience. The area around the hotel is a haven for cultural enthusiasts, with nearby attractions such as the iconic Trafalgar Square, which is home to Nelson's Column and the National Gallery. Guests can also enjoy the vibrant nightlife and the exciting theater scene that Covent Garden is famous for, with a multitude of theaters within walking distance. Whether you're visiting for business or leisure, Wilde Aparthotels offers the ideal base for exploring the best of London's arts, history, and entertainment.
The apartments at Wilde Aparthotels are designed with modern sophistication and comfort in mind. Each apartment is spacious and well-appointed, featuring elegant furnishings, comfortable bedding, and stylish decor that creates a welcoming atmosphere. Rooms are equipped with all the amenities you need for a relaxing and productive stay, including free high-speed Wi-Fi, flat-screen TVs, and fully equipped kitchenettes. Whether you're staying for a short getaway or a longer trip, the kitchenettes allow guests to prepare their own meals, making the hotel an ideal choice for both short-term and extended stays. Some rooms even offer stunning city views, adding a touch of charm to your stay.

In the immediate vicinity of Wilde Aparthotels, you’ll find a variety of must-see landmarks and attractions. The National Gallery, a world-renowned art museum, is a 6-minute walk away and offers a treasure trove of masterpieces from the Renaissance to the 20th century. For stunning views of London, the London Eye, just a 14-minute walk from the hotel, is a must-visit. The British Museum, located about 15 minutes away, is another iconic attraction featuring an incredible collection of global antiquities. Guests can also enjoy visits to Big Ben, one of London's most iconic landmarks, and Westminster Abbey, just 10 and 11 minutes away, respectively.
When it comes to dining, there are plenty of excellent restaurants near Wilde Aparthotels. VyTA Covent Garden, a renowned Italian restaurant, is just a 5-minute taxi ride away. Ave Mario, another Italian gem, is 6 minutes away, offering a cozy atmosphere and authentic dishes. The Ivy Market Grill, located just 4 minutes from the hotel, serves up classic British fare in a stylish setting. For a more modern experience, The Restaurant at St Martins Lane is just 7 minutes away, serving inventive cuisine with a unique twist. Rules, a classic British restaurant, is also nearby and offers traditional dishes in an elegant environment.
